const DEFAULT_TIMEOUT_MS = 12000;
function buildWsUrl(raw) {
const value = (raw || '').trim();
if (!value) return 'wss://shineup.me/ws';
if (value.startsWith('ws://') || value.startsWith('wss://')) return value;
if (value.startsWith('http://')) return `ws://${value.slice('http://'.length)}`;
if (value.startsWith('https://')) return `wss://${value.slice('https://'.length)}`;
return value;
}
function createRequestId(op) {
return `${op}-${Date.now()}-${Math.random().toString(16).slice(2)}`;
}
export class WsJsonClient {
constructor(url) {
this.url = buildWsUrl(url);
this.ws = null;
this.pending = new Map();
this.openPromise = null;
}
async open() {
if (this.ws && this.ws.readyState === WebSocket.OPEN) return;
if (this.openPromise) return this.openPromise;
this.openPromise = new Promise((resolve, reject) => {
const ws = new WebSocket(this.url);
this.ws = ws;
ws.addEventListener('open', () => {
resolve();
}, { once: true });
ws.addEventListener('error', () => {
reject(new Error(`Не удалось подключиться к ${this.url}`));
}, { once: true });
ws.addEventListener('close', () => {
this.failPending('Соединение WebSocket закрыто');
});
ws.addEventListener('message', (event) => {
this.handleMessage(event.data);
});
}).finally(() => {
this.openPromise = null;
});
return this.openPromise;
}
async request(op, payload = {}, timeoutMs = DEFAULT_TIMEOUT_MS) {
await this.open();
const requestId = createRequestId(op);
const body = { op, requestId, payload };
const responsePromise = new Promise((resolve, reject) => {
const timer = window.setTimeout(() => {
this.pending.delete(requestId);
reject(new Error(`Таймаут ответа для операции ${op}`));
}, timeoutMs);
this.pending.set(requestId, {
resolve: (value) => {
window.clearTimeout(timer);
resolve(value);
},
reject: (error) => {
window.clearTimeout(timer);
reject(error);
},
});
});
this.ws.send(JSON.stringify(body));
return responsePromise;
}
close() {
if (this.ws) {
this.ws.close();
this.ws = null;
}
}
handleMessage(raw) {
let data;
try {
data = JSON.parse(raw);
} catch {
return;
}
const requestId = data?.requestId;
if (!requestId) return;
const slot = this.pending.get(requestId);
if (!slot) return;
this.pending.delete(requestId);
slot.resolve(data);
}
failPending(message) {
const error = new Error(message);
for (const [, slot] of this.pending.entries()) {
slot.reject(error);
}
this.pending.clear();
}
}
